The hexadecimal color code #69A7EC corresponds to the code RGB( 105, 167, 236 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,41 level), green (at 0,65 level) and blue (at 0,93 level). Its brightness is 66% and its saturation is 77%. It is composed of red at 20%, green at 32% and blue at 46%.
